I had this experience too but noticed it dropped out after about a month. Likewise, the "catty" quality is liked by some.  And rather than calling it cat piss, I heard that BJCP judges are encouraged to call this aroma Durian-like (Asian stinky fruit).  I guess people don't like to be told that their beer smells and taste like cat pee.  Further, I think that only a minority of judges have actually drank cat pee.

In sum, I wonder if it could be that Citra should be avoided as a single dryhop for this reason.   According to SN they dryhop Torpedo with Citra, Chinook, and Magnum.

Hi,  I have to say the beers I have had that used Citra hops have been wonderful - I had one at Boulevard Brewery on a tour (can't remember which one it was exactly) that was phenomenal. 

I also made an IPA that I served at the National Homebrew Conference that turned out really good but was a blend of Citra and Cascade and I didn't dry hop - just added a ton of hops in the last couple minutes.  I love the lemony-orange aromas/flavors it gives off.

I did have a friend that made a batch with a lot more Citra and he didn't really like it at all.

So, I guess I am saying that it probably isn't a great hop for dry-hopping but it definitely has it's uses in the right place.

I did a really hoppy IIPA with equal amounts of citra and simcoe at every addition earlier this year.  When fresh, it tasted like lemon pledge and cat pee.  Took several months to settle into a tropical fruit bomb.
